How At-Home STD Testing Works
You can opt for an at-home STD test kit as they provide a convenient and private method to screen for sexually transmitted infections without the need to visit a clinic. These kits are perfect for individuals who prefer managing their health from the comfort of their home.
How It Works:
Select Your Kit
Pick a kit either online or at a Festus, MO store depending on the infections you wish to screen for. Some kits target infections such as syphilis while others offer a wider panel, for testing multiple STIs.
Collect Your Sample
Follow the instructions to collect a sample – this could involve providing urine, a finger-prick blood sample, or using a swab on the genitals, throat, or rectum.
Send It In
Use the prepaid envelope to send your sample to the lab.
Receive Results
Get your results within a few days through a secure online portal, phone, or app.
Next Steps
After receiving a test result various services are available to provide assistance, such as consultations with healthcare experts, treatment choices or recommendations for care. It is advisable to schedule a follow up appointment with your primary healthcare provider for further consultation and guidance.

Which STDs Can You Get Tested for in Festus?
Knowing which STD tests are necessary is important for your well-being. Viral infections are chronic and can be managed with available medications and therapies. Bacterial infections may require retesting to ensure that treatments have been effective as expected.
| STD | Type of Infection | How It’s Tested | When to Restest |
| Oral Herpes | Viral | Swab of a sore, culture, or blood test | N/A (lifelong infection) |
| Genital Herpes | Viral | Swab of a sore, culture, or blood test | N/A (lifelong infection) |
| HIV | Viral | Blood test | N/A (lifelong infection) |
| Gonorrhea | Bacterial | Blood, swab, or urine tests | 3 Months post treatment |
| Chlamydia | Bacterial | Blood, swab, or urine tests | 2 Months post treatment |
| Syphilis | Bacterial | Blood tests | 3 Months post treatment |
| Hepatitis A | Viral | Blood test | N/A (lifelong infection) |
| Hepatitis B | Viral | Blood test | N/A (lifelong infection) |
| Hepatitis C | Viral | Blood test | N/A (lifelong infection) |
| Trichomoniasis | Parasitic | Urine test | 2 Weeks post treatment |

When should I get tested after exposure?
When should I get tested after exposure?
The incubation periods for various STDs are as follows:
- Chlamydia: 1-2 weeks
- Gonorrhea: 1-2 weeks
- HIV: 2-4 weeks
- Syphilis: 3 weeks
- Herpes: 2-12 days
It is generally recommended to wait until the end of the incubation period for the best accuracy of test results.

How quickly will I get my results?
How quickly will I get my results?
Results for STD tests can vary depending on the type of test:
- Chlamydia and Gonorrhea: Usually within 1-2 days
- HIV: Typically within 2-3 days
- Syphilis: May take 7-10 days
- Herpes: Can take about 1 week
It’s best to confirm with the testing facility.
